/*
* Broadcom ChipCommon driver.
*
* With the exception of some very early chipsets, the ChipCommon core
* has been included in all HND SoCs and chipsets based on the siba(4)
* and bcma(4) interconnects, providing a common interface to chipset
* identification, bus enumeration, UARTs, clocks, watchdog interrupts, GPIO,
* flash, etc.
*/

/**
* Determine the NVRAM data source for this device.
*
* @param sc chipc driver state.
*/
static bhnd_nvram_src_t
chipc_nvram_identify(struct chipc_softc *sc)
{
uint32_t srom_ctrl;
/* Very early devices vend SPROM/OTP/CIS (if at all) via the
* host bridge interface instead of ChipCommon. */
if (!CHIPC_QUIRK(sc, SUPPORTS_SPROM))
return (BHND_NVRAM_SRC_UNKNOWN);
/*
* Later chipset revisions standardized the SPROM capability flags and
* register interfaces.
*
* We check for hardware presence in order of precedence. For example,
* SPROM is is always used in preference to internal OTP if found.
*/
if (CHIPC_CAP(sc, CAP_SPROM)) {
srom_ctrl = bhnd_bus_read_4(sc->core, CHIPC_SPROM_CTRL);
if (srom_ctrl & CHIPC_SRC_PRESENT)
return (BHND_NVRAM_SRC_SPROM);
}
/* Check for OTP */
if (CHIPC_CAP(sc, CAP_OTP_SIZE))
return (BHND_NVRAM_SRC_OTP);
/*
* Finally, Northstar chipsets (and possibly other chipsets?) support
* external NAND flash.
*/
if (CHIPC_QUIRK(sc, SUPPORTS_NFLASH) && CHIPC_CAP(sc, CAP_NFLASH))
return (BHND_NVRAM_SRC_NFLASH);
/* No NVRAM hardware capability declared */
return (BHND_NVRAM_SRC_UNKNOWN);
}
/**
* If required by this device, enable access to the SPROM.
*
* @param sc chipc driver state.
*/
static int
chipc_enable_sprom_pins(struct chipc_softc *sc)
{
uint32_t cctrl;
CHIPC_LOCK_ASSERT(sc, MA_OWNED);
/* Nothing to do? */
if (!CHIPC_QUIRK(sc, MUX_SPROM))
return (0);
cctrl = bhnd_bus_read_4(sc->core, CHIPC_CHIPCTRL);
/* 4331 devices */
if (CHIPC_QUIRK(sc, 4331_EXTPA_MUX_SPROM)) {
cctrl &= ~CHIPC_CCTRL4331_EXTPA_EN;
if (CHIPC_QUIRK(sc, 4331_GPIO2_5_MUX_SPROM))
cctrl &= ~CHIPC_CCTRL4331_EXTPA_ON_GPIO2_5;
if (CHIPC_QUIRK(sc, 4331_EXTPA2_MUX_SPROM))
cctrl &= ~CHIPC_CCTRL4331_EXTPA_EN2;
bhnd_bus_write_4(sc->core, CHIPC_CHIPCTRL, cctrl);
return (0);
}
/* 4360 devices */
if (CHIPC_QUIRK(sc, 4360_FEM_MUX_SPROM)) {
/* Unimplemented */
}
/* Refuse to proceed on unsupported devices with muxed SPROM pins */
device_printf(sc->dev, "muxed sprom lines on unrecognized device\n");
return (ENXIO);
}
